Pricing your listing with market data

Use area medians, comparable listings and time-on-market to set a price that moves.

Start from the area median

Each area guide on Pasaran shows a median villa price and a median land price per are. Those numbers are a starting point, not a valuation — but they tell you immediately whether your instinct is in the right postcode.

Build a comparable set

Find five listings that a buyer would genuinely consider alongside yours, then adjust honestly.

  • Same area and, ideally, the same side of the same road.
  • Similar land size and build size, not just bedroom count.
  • For leases, similar years remaining — this dominates everything else.
  • Similar condition and furnishing level.

Watch time on market

A listing that has sat for months at a given price is evidence about that price, not about the market. Compare against listings that actually sold or were withdrawn, and treat long-standing asking prices with caution.

Reductions are visible

Price changes are recorded and shown as a price history on the listing. A single considered reduction reads as a serious seller; five small ones read as a price that was never real.
